The Three NFPA Inspection Levels. What Each One Means. in Hyde, PA

Level 1. The Annual Check. in Hyde

The annual safety check appropriate for chimneys in regular service with the same appliance and no changes to the system or the home in Hyde, PA. Covers accessible portions of the chimney exterior and interior through visual inspection without special equipment in Hyde. The firebox, visible smoke chamber, flue as seen without camera equipment, damper, and accessible exterior components including crown, cap, and visible masonry in Hyde, PA. Confirms the chimney is free of deposits requiring removal, structurally sound in accessible portions, free of obstructions, and clear of combustible materials within required clearances in Hyde. Level 2. The Camera Scan. in Hyde, PA

Includes everything in Level 1 plus a full camera scan of the flue interior and a written inspection report in Hyde. The camera scan provides direct visual documentation of liner condition that cannot be obtained through any other means without physically dismantling chimney components in Hyde, PA. Hairline cracks in clay tile liners invisible to direct observation. Mortar joint deterioration inside the flue between tile sections. Physical liner damage from chimney fires. Previous repair attempts and their effectiveness in Hyde. Required by NFPA 211 whenever a property changes hands in Hyde, PA. Also required after any chimney fire, after any change in fuel type or appliance, and when Level 1 reveals conditions warranting closer examination in Hyde. Level 3. The Invasive Investigation. in Hyde

Involves removing structural components to access concealed areas of the chimney when Level 2 findings indicate conditions that cannot be fully characterized through camera scan in Hyde, PA. May require removing masonry, chimney components, or adjacent building materials to access and assess the full extent of a structural condition in Hyde. Appropriate when Level 2 reveals liner damage or structural conditions requiring invasive access to fully assess, and after chimney fires where structural damage assessment requires accessing concealed areas in Hyde, PA. What Brushers Looks for During a Chimney Inspection in Hyde, PA

Firebox and Damper in Hyde

The firebox refractory brick and mortar are inspected for cracking, spalling, and structural deterioration in Hyde, PA. Refractory mortar that is cracked and missing in the firebox joints allows heat and combustion gases to reach the surrounding framing rather than containing them within the firebox in Hyde. The damper is assessed for correct operation, physical condition including corrosion, and adequate seal when closed in Hyde, PA.

Smoke Chamber Condition in Hyde, PA

The smoke chamber parge coat is assessed for cracking, spalling, and erosion in Hyde. A deteriorated parge coat allows combustion gases to penetrate the surrounding masonry rather than being contained within the smoke chamber and directed into the flue in Hyde, PA. The smoke chamber geometry is assessed for corbeling that has never been correctly parged and that is producing turbulence and accelerated creosote deposition in Hyde.

Flue Liner. Visual and Camera. in Hyde

At Level 1, the flue liner is assessed through visual inspection from the firebox opening and from the chimney top in Hyde, PA. At Level 2 and above, the full liner is assessed through camera inspection providing direct visual documentation of the complete liner interior in Hyde. Crack location and severity. Mortar joint condition between tile sections. Physical damage from chimney fires. Liner sizing relative to the appliance it serves in Hyde, PA.

Chimney Crown and Cap in Hyde

The chimney crown is inspected for cracking, correct formation including the presence of an adequate overhang and drip edge, and structural integrity in Hyde, PA. A cracked crown allows water direct entry into the chimney structure with every rain event in Hyde. An incorrectly formed crown without an adequate overhang directs water down the chimney face rather than away from it in Hyde, PA. The rain cap is inspected for correct fit, mesh integrity, and physical condition in Hyde.

Flashing Condition in Hyde, PA

The chimney flashing system is inspected close-up from the rooftop in Hyde. Counter flashing sealant condition at the mortar joint interface. Base flashing metal condition for rust and pinholes. Step flashing integrity along the chimney sides. Flashing failure is the most common chimney leak source and requires rooftop close-up inspection to assess correctly in Hyde, PA.

Exterior Masonry in Hyde

The exterior chimney masonry is assessed for mortar joint condition, brick spalling, and efflorescence in Hyde, PA. Mortar joint deterioration visible on close inspection not apparent from ground level. Brick spalling that indicates freeze-thaw damage from ongoing water absorption. Efflorescence patterns that indicate where water is moving through the masonry assembly in Hyde.

Where draft concerns are present, Brushers assesses draft performance as part of the inspection in Hyde. Flue sizing relative to the firebox. Chimney height relative to the roof ridge and adjacent structures. Damper condition and its effect on draft in Hyde, PA.

Why a Home Inspector's Chimney Assessment Is Not Enough in Hyde

Home inspectors perform general property assessments that include a visual look at accessible chimney components in Hyde, PA. They are generalists with broad knowledge across all home systems. They do not typically access the roof to inspect the chimney top closely. They do not perform camera inspection of the flue liner. And they do not have the chimney-specific knowledge to correctly interpret what they observe in the context of chimney safety and code compliance in Hyde. A home inspector who notes chimney appears in satisfactory condition has given their visual assessment from limited access points in Hyde, PA. They have not told you whether the liner is cracked, the flashing sealant has failed, the crown is correctly formed, or whether there has been a chimney fire that damaged the liner beyond what is visible without camera equipment in Hyde. What the Camera Reveals That Visual Inspection Misses in Hyde, PA

Hairline cracks in clay tile liners that are significant safety and structural concerns but completely invisible to direct observation in Hyde. Mortar joint separation between tile sections that allows combustion gases to migrate into the surrounding masonry in Hyde, PA. Evidence of previous chimney fires that caused liner damage the current owner may not know about. Liner sections that have physically displaced or collapsed in Hyde. Previous repair attempts that addressed the accessible section while leaving damaged sections further up the flue in Hyde, PA. When You Need a Chimney Inspection in Hyde, PA

Before You Use the Fireplace This Season in Hyde

Annual inspection before the heating season confirms the chimney is clean, unobstructed, structurally sound, and ready for safe use before the first fire of the year in Hyde, PA. This is the baseline inspection schedule for every chimney in regular use in Hyde.

Before or After Buying a Home With a Fireplace in Hyde, PA

Level 2 inspection is the NFPA-recommended standard when a property changes hands in Hyde. The chimney is one of the most expensive systems to repair when problems are found and it has conditions that are only identifiable through camera inspection in Hyde, PA.

After a Chimney Fire or Severe Storm in Hyde

A chimney fire, even one not fully recognized as such, can damage the liner and surrounding masonry in ways not visible without camera equipment in Hyde, PA. Using a chimney after a fire without Level 2 inspection risks using a structurally compromised system in Hyde. Severe storms can damage the cap, crown, and flashing in ways not apparent from the ground in Hyde, PA.

When Fireplace Performance Changes in Hyde

A fireplace drawing differently than it used to, producing more smoke intrusion, starting fires more difficultly, or generating more odor has a changed condition somewhere in the chimney system that warrants identification before the next use in Hyde, PA. An inspection identifies the changed condition in Hyde.

Before Installing a New Appliance in Hyde, PA

Changing the appliance served by a chimney requires Level 2 inspection to confirm the chimney is compatible with and in suitable condition for the new appliance in Hyde. Different appliances have different liner requirements, operating temperatures, and draft requirements in Hyde, PA.

When a Chimney Leak Develops in Hyde

A chimney leak assessment is part of a comprehensive chimney inspection in Hyde, PA. When moisture damage is visible inside or outside the chimney, thorough inspection that identifies all contributing sources is the essential first step before any repair in Hyde.

Gas Fireplace Inspection in Hyde, PA

Gas fireplace inspections cover the venting system, the burner assembly, the gas connections, and the firebox condition in Hyde. Gas fireplaces vented through masonry chimneys require liner condition assessment since gas appliances have specific liner requirements that differ from wood-burning requirements in Hyde, PA.

Oil Furnace Flue Inspection in Hyde

Oil furnace flue inspections assess the liner condition, connector pipe, draft performance, and evidence of correct combustion in Hyde, PA. Oil combustion produces acidic deposits that are corrosive to metal liner components and liner condition assessment is particularly important for oil furnace flues in Hyde.
